Dimensionality Reduction
Circular Data
Data Analysis
Machine Learning
Feature Extraction

Circular Dimensionality Reduction?

Master System Design with Codemia

Enhance your system design skills with over 120 practice problems, detailed solutions, and hands-on exercises.

Circular dimensionality reduction is an advanced technique within the broader spectrum of dimensionality reduction methods, which are essential in dealing with high-dimensional data in fields like machine learning, computational biology, and data mining. This article explores the concept, techniques, applications, and advantages of circular dimensionality reduction in detail.

Introduction to Dimensionality Reduction

Dimensionality reduction refers to converting data from a high-dimensional space to a lower-dimensional one, keeping essential features intact. The ultimate aim is to simplify data analysis while reducing computational cost and avoiding the curse of dimensionality. Traditional techniques include Principal Component Analysis (PCA), t-Distributed Stochastic Neighbor Embedding (t-SNE), and Linear Discriminant Analysis (LDA).

What is Circular Dimensionality Reduction?

Circular dimensionality reduction focuses on reducing the data dimensionality while retaining its intrinsic circular properties. It is particularly useful when dealing with data mapped onto circular structures or cycles, such as time-series data with seasonal patterns, angular measurements, or directional data.

Techniques

  1. Principal Circle Analysis (PCA): Principal Circle Analysis is an extension of PCA aimed at finding a circular manifold that best represents the data. This involves fitting a circle to the principal components determined in the data, capturing cyclical patterns effectively.
  2. Toroidal Coordinate Transformation: For data that exhibit periodic/toral structures (such as angles measured in radians), transforming them into toroidal coordinates can preserve the circular characteristics. The approach maps the data onto the surface of a torus for analysis.
  3. Circular Kernel Tricks: By employing kernel methods, particularly designed for circular data, one can transform the original high-dimensional data into a different space where features of interest manifest as simpler, circular patterns.

Examples

  • Example in Time-Series Data: Consider a dataset of monthly temperature observations over several years. Using circular dimensionality reduction, such as Principal Circle Analysis, can help model the annual cyclical behavior effectively.
  • Example in Biology: For expressing cell cycle phases continuously in circular structures, techniques handling circular dimensionality can capture the transition phases without artificial boundaries.

Applications

  • Climate Science: Modeling and predicting seasonal patterns, such as temperature and precipitation cycles.
  • Neuroscience: Circular representations help in understanding brain wave patterns and areas with periodic activation.
  • Genomics: Regulating cyclic behaviors in the RNA or gene expression patterns.

Advantages

  • Preservation of Circular Properties: Maintains intrinsic cycles or periodicity in the dataset, providing more meaningful insights.
  • Reduced Computational Complexity: Simplifies complex circular data structures, making them easier and faster to analyze.
  • Improved Interpretation: Provides clearer, more intuitive visualizations of patterns in data with inherent cycles.

Challenges and Considerations

  • Choice of Method: Requires careful selection of dimensionality reduction techniques based on data characteristics.
  • Computational Load: Certain techniques, particularly those involving kernel tricks, may add computational overhead.
  • Parameter Tuning: Necessitates meticulous tuning of parameters for effective application, especially in kernel-based methods.

Summary Table

Below is a summary table highlighting the key points of circular dimensionality reduction:

AspectDescription
DefinitionReduction of data dimensionality maintaining cycles
Key TechniquesPrincipal Circle Analysis Toroidal Transformation
ApplicationsClimate Science Neuroscience Genomics
AdvantagesPreserves circularity Reduces complexity Enhances interpretation
ChallengesMethod choice Computational load Parameter tuning

Conclusion

Circular dimensionality reduction represents a niche yet powerful extension to standard dimensionality reduction techniques. By addressing the unique properties of circular or cyclical data, it provides significant advantages, making it highly applicable to a variety of fields where circular data structures are prevalent. As research progresses, further innovations in circular dimensionality methods will likely emerge, enhancing our understanding and analysis of such intricate datasets.


Course illustration
Course illustration

All Rights Reserved.